Tire Service FAQ
Common questions about tires repair and service, answered by our ASE Certified technicians in Simi Valley.
Tire rotation is recommended every 5,000 to 7,500 miles, or at every oil change. Regular rotation ensures even wear and extends the life of your tires significantly.
The correct tire pressure is listed on the sticker inside your driver's door jamb, not on the tire itself. Under-inflated tires reduce fuel economy and cause uneven wear. Over-inflation reduces traction.
Punctures in the tread area that are smaller than 1/4 inch can usually be repaired safely. Sidewall damage, large punctures, or tires with low tread cannot be safely repaired and need replacement.
